The Ellwood Group has increased the 2026 Industrial Maintenance Scholarship to $20,000.
Students pursuing a degree or certification in Industrial Maintenance or a related field, could receive a scholarship up to $20,000 and the unique opportunity to launch their careers with ELLWOOD through its Industrial Maintenance Development Program.
Industrial Maintenance is a field of engineering that merges mechanical engineering, electrical engineering and computer science. This discipline specializes in robotics, control systems and electromechanical systems and is an essential vocation in manufacturing.
Applications are open through April 17 and eligible recipients include graduating high school seniors, high school diploma recipients, or individuals who have completed the GED test, with plans to pursue a degree or certification at an approved trade school, college, or university.
